Liberty barely beat West Valley the last time the pair played, but that sure wasn't the case this time around. The Bison blew past the Mustangs 3-0 on Monday. The win continues a trend for the Bison in their matchups with the Mustangs: they've now won three in a row.
The victory didn't come easy: West Valley scored at least 19 points in every set. The final score came out to 25-20, 25-20, 25-19.
When it comes to explaining why West Valley lost, don't look at Deonys Ioane. Despite the final result, she had eight kills, eight digs, three aces, and one block. The team also got some help courtesy of Sheiann Rosales, who had 12 digs and six assists.
Liberty now has a winning record of 4-3. As for West Valley, they are on a three-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 3-5.
Both squads will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Liberty will venture away from home to challenge Chaparral at 6:30 p.m. on Wednesday. As for West Valley, they will head out to square off against Yucaipa at 5:30 p.m. on Wednesday.
